Ronthal is a town and cadastral community of the market community Hohenwarth-Mühlbach am Manhartsberg in Lower Austria with 121 inhabitants (as of January 1, 2020).
geography
The place is located in a side valley of the Straßertal , which ends here like a cauldron. It can only be reached via back roads.
history
The place is called Rewntal in the 14th century, which is derived from the Middle High German Riuwental and means "valley of sorrow" or "shady valley".
